Metformin Dosage: PCOS vs. Insulin Resistance

Metformin is widely used to treat PCOS (Polycystic Ovary Syndrome) and insulin resistance, but the dosage and goals differ significantly for each condition. For PCOS, metformin helps regulate hormones, restore ovulation, and manage symptoms like irregular cycles and excess hair growth. For insulin resistance, the primary focus is improving glucose metabolism and preventing type 2 diabetes.

Key Points:

  • PCOS Treatment: Dosages typically range from 500 mg to 2,000 mg daily, focusing on hormonal balance and menstrual regulation. Extended-release formulations are often preferred to reduce side effects.
  • Insulin Resistance Treatment: Dosages generally fall between 1,000 mg and 2,000 mg daily, with adjustments based on blood sugar levels, kidney function, and other metabolic factors.
  • Side Effects: Common issues like nausea and diarrhea can be minimized by starting with a low dose and taking metformin with meals.

PCOS vs. Insulin Resistance: Different Treatment Goals

Metformin is commonly used to treat both PCOS and insulin resistance, but the two conditions differ significantly in their characteristics and treatment objectives. These differences influence how metformin is prescribed and dosed.

What Is PCOS?

Polycystic Ovary Syndrome (PCOS) is a hormonal disorder that primarily affects women of reproductive age. It is characterized by hormonal imbalances, elevated androgen levels, and irregular ovarian function. Common symptoms include irregular menstrual cycles, excessive hair growth (hirsutism), acne, and challenges with fertility. Treatment for PCOS focuses on rebalancing hormones, regulating menstrual cycles, reducing androgen levels, and improving ovulation.

What Is Insulin Resistance?

Insulin resistance is a metabolic condition where the body’s cells become less responsive to insulin, leading to higher blood sugar and insulin levels. Over time, this increases the risk of developing type 2 diabetes. Unlike PCOS, insulin resistance often has no noticeable symptoms in its early stages. It is associated with a higher likelihood of type 2 diabetes, cardiovascular disease, and hypertension. Treatment goals for insulin resistance aim to improve how the body processes glucose, lower blood sugar levels, and prevent progression to type 2 diabetes.

How PCOS and Insulin Resistance Are Connected

Insulin resistance is a key factor in the development of PCOS. Research shows that 65–80% of women with PCOS also have insulin resistance, regardless of their weight. Elevated insulin levels can trigger the ovaries to produce more testosterone, worsening PCOS symptoms and disrupting ovulation. This hormonal imbalance creates a cycle where high insulin levels exacerbate PCOS, and PCOS symptoms, in turn, worsen insulin resistance.

Metformin plays a dual role in addressing both conditions. For women with PCOS, it helps regulate blood sugar levels and improves insulin sensitivity, which can reduce testosterone production and improve ovulation. By targeting both the metabolic and reproductive aspects of PCOS, metformin helps break the cycle of hormonal imbalance. Metformin Dosage for PCOS Treatment

When it comes to managing PCOS, metformin is prescribed not just for blood sugar control but also to help regulate hormones, restore menstrual cycles, and support fertility. This approach differs from its use in diabetes treatment, as the goals are broader and tailored to address the unique challenges of PCOS. Below, we’ll explore typical dosages, adjustments based on individual needs, and tips for handling side effects.

Standard PCOS Dosages

Doctors often start PCOS patients on 500 mg once daily, usually taken with the evening meal, to reduce the chances of gastrointestinal discomfort. After one to two weeks, the dosage is typically increased to 500 mg twice daily, with further adjustments as needed. The maximum dose generally ranges between 1,500–2,000 mg daily, sometimes split into doses of 850–1,000 mg twice daily.

For many women with PCOS, extended-release formulations are a popular choice. These versions provide steady medication levels throughout the day and are easier on the digestive system. Plus, the convenience of once-daily dosing can make it easier to stick to the treatment plan, especially for those juggling multiple PCOS symptoms.

Adjusting Dosages to Meet PCOS Goals

The right dosage often depends on the specific symptoms being addressed. For menstrual cycle regulation, moderate doses of 1,000–1,500 mg per day are usually effective. However, for women focusing on improving fertility, higher doses of 1,500–2,000 mg daily may be necessary. Those dealing with metabolic issues like insulin resistance might need doses similar to those prescribed for diabetes, adjusted based on their body weight and BMI.

In some cases, fertility treatments combine metformin with medications like clomiphene citrate. This combination may require careful dose adjustments to avoid potential interactions. Women with a higher BMI often need doses at the upper end of the range to achieve the desired effects, although individual responses can vary significantly.

Managing Side Effects in PCOS Patients

Gastrointestinal side effects like nausea and diarrhea are common when starting metformin but usually subside with gradual dose increases. To improve tolerability, try taking metformin with your largest meal, splitting the doses throughout the day, or opting for an extended-release formulation. The extended-release version is particularly helpful for those who experience persistent digestive issues, as it reduces peak blood concentrations that can trigger symptoms while maintaining effectiveness.

Adjusting the timing of doses can also help manage side effects. For example, taking the largest dose with dinner might reduce morning nausea, while others may prefer morning dosing to avoid disruptions during the night. Long-term use of metformin may also lead to vitamin B12 deficiency, so regular monitoring is advised.

Metformin Dosage for Insulin Resistance

Metformin is often the go-to medication for managing insulin resistance, especially as a preventive measure against type 2 diabetes. The goal here is clear: boost insulin sensitivity and keep blood sugar levels in check. Unlike its use for PCOS, where hormonal balance is a key focus, metformin for insulin resistance requires a more tailored dosing strategy. This approach ensures the medication is both effective and safe for individual needs.

Standard Insulin Resistance Dosages

Treatment for insulin resistance usually starts with a low dose to ease the body into the medication. Most healthcare providers begin with 500 mg once daily, typically taken with the largest meal to reduce side effects. After a week, the dose is often increased to 500 mg twice daily, split between morning and evening meals.

For many, the sweet spot lies between 1,000–2,000 mg daily, with 1,500 mg per day being a common target. This dosage can be divided into 500 mg three times daily or 750 mg twice daily, depending on what the patient tolerates best. Immediate-release metformin is often preferred for insulin resistance, as it allows for finer dose adjustments throughout the day.

Patients with prediabetes may maintain improvements with 850–1,000 mg daily, but those with more severe insulin resistance or higher glucose levels might need the maximum dose of 2,000 mg daily to achieve optimal blood sugar control.

Factors That Affect Dosage

Several factors influence the right metformin dose for insulin resistance:

  • Age: Older adults, particularly those over 65, often start with lower doses and increase gradually. This is because aging kidneys are less efficient at processing the drug. For individuals over 80, doses often stay at 1,000 mg daily or less, depending on kidney function.
  • Kidney function: This is a critical consideration. Patients with an eGFR between 30–45 mL/min/1.73m² should not exceed 1,000 mg daily, while those below 30 mL/min/1.73m² are advised to avoid metformin entirely due to the heightened risk of lactic acidosis.
  • Body weight and BMI: People with a BMI over 35 may require higher doses to see meaningful results, while those with a normal BMI often respond well to moderate doses of 1,000–1,500 mg daily.
  • Severity of insulin resistance: Fasting glucose levels, HbA1c, and insulin levels guide dosing decisions. For instance, patients with fasting glucose above 110 mg/dL or HbA1c between 5.7–6.4% may need more aggressive dosing compared to those with milder metabolic issues.

Monitoring and Side Effect Management

Regular monitoring is key to making sure metformin works effectively and safely for insulin resistance:

  • Blood glucose monitoring: Patients should check fasting glucose weekly at first, then monthly once stabilized. The goal is fasting glucose between 70–100 mg/dL and post-meal levels below 140 mg/dL.
  • HbA1c testing: Every three months, HbA1c tests help track long-term glucose control. The aim is to keep HbA1c below 5.7% to prevent progression to diabetes.
  • Kidney function tests: Annual creatinine and eGFR tests are essential to ensure the kidneys can handle the medication. Any decline in function may require a lower dose or stopping metformin altogether.
  • Vitamin B12 levels: Around 10–30% of long-term metformin users develop vitamin B12 deficiency, so annual monitoring is recommended. If levels drop, a supplement of 1,000 mcg monthly can prevent issues like neuropathy and anemia.

To manage common gastrointestinal side effects, taking metformin with food and gradually increasing doses can help. FAQs

Why does the dosage of metformin differ for treating PCOS and insulin resistance, and how does it work for both conditions?

Metformin plays a dual role in managing both PCOS and insulin resistance by improving the body’s response to insulin and reducing the liver’s glucose production. By increasing insulin sensitivity and stabilizing blood sugar levels, it helps address key symptoms associated with these conditions.

The dosage, however, varies depending on the treatment goal. For PCOS, doses can go as high as 2,000 mg per day to promote ovulation and support hormonal balance. On the other hand, for insulin resistance, smaller doses - typically around 500 mg twice daily - are often enough to improve glucose management, as higher amounts may not yield significantly greater results. It’s essential to consult a healthcare provider to determine the dosage that best suits your individual needs.

What side effects can metformin cause, and how can they be managed for PCOS or insulin resistance?

Metformin often comes with some common side effects, such as nausea, diarrhea, stomach discomfort, and a reduced appetite. To help ease these issues, it’s best to start with a low dose and gradually increase it, following your healthcare provider's instructions. Taking the medication with meals can also make stomach-related symptoms less bothersome.

Though rare, metformin can sometimes cause a severe condition known as lactic acidosis, which demands immediate medical attention. To lower the chances of side effects, it’s important to stay hydrated and avoid alcohol, as drinking can raise the risk of complications. If you notice that side effects persist or get worse, reach out to your doctor for advice.
